Transaction 28330b365cc3214846244146dcde66f1774753c082f6e1b3f2d04ddeb7d20ba8

1 Input
2 Outputs
  • 28330b365cc3214846244146dcde66f1774753c082f6e1b3f2d04ddeb7d20ba8:0
  • value  1876143
    address  1Ex5DB27HyuHfSrqNfaiCcnPpDc2vXUPa2
  • 28330b365cc3214846244146dcde66f1774753c082f6e1b3f2d04ddeb7d20ba8:1
  • value  1681395467
    address  3FPfYWwfMfKMGY7fuPHvz2b73RhTNGzsm3